Record 7 2007-04-17

English

Subject field(s)
  • Industrial Techniques and Processes
  • Beverages
DEF

[A process in which] the green leaf of [tea] is passed through a Legg-cut machine(a type of tobacco cutter) and after it [has been] cut and cross-cut into small pieces, fermented and fired as with the orthodox process or CTC [crushing, tearing and curling] process of manufacture.

OBS

legg-cut, non-wither: terms and definition standardized by ISO.
